Manchester is a dynamic city known for its rich industrial heritage and thriving business environment. With a population of over 2.8 million in the Greater Manchester area, it offers a vast consumer base and a diverse marketplace for entrepreneurs.

Starting a business in Manchester presents numerous opportunities for success and growth. The city's strategic location, excellent transport links, and supportive business ecosystem make it an attractive destination for aspiring entrepreneurs.

Understanding the Business Landscape in Manchester

Manchester boasts a robust and diverse business landscape, spanning various sectors. Key industries include manufacturing, technology, creative and digital, life sciences, finance, and professional services. The city has witnessed significant investment in infrastructure, leading to the development of business districts and innovation hubs. Understanding the local business landscape is crucial for identifying niche markets, finding strategic partnerships, and leveraging the city's strengths.

Legal Considerations for Starting a Business in Manchester

Starting a business in Manchester means that you will have to navigate certain legal considerations. This includes business registration, choosing the appropriate legal structure (sole proprietorship, partnership, limited liability company, etc.), obtaining necessary permits and licenses, and understanding tax obligations. Consulting with a legal professional who specialises in business law will ensure compliance with local regulations and mitigate legal risks.

Funding and Financial Support for New Businesses in Manchester

Securing funding is often a key consideration for new businesses. In Manchester, entrepreneurs have access to various funding options and financial support. These may include government grants, loans, venture capital, angel investors, crowdfunding platforms, and regional development funds. It is important to develop a comprehensive business plan, including financial projections, to attract potential investors and lenders.

Success Stories: Inspiring Examples of Businesses Thriving in Manchester

One example of a successful business that started in Manchester is "The Hut Group" (THG). Founded in 2004 by Matthew Moulding and John Gallemore, THG began as an online retailer selling health and beauty products. It initially operated from a small office in Manchester.

Over the years, THG expanded its product offerings and developed its own brands. It created a technology platform to support its e-commerce operations, including customer service, marketing, and distribution. The company's commitment to innovation and customer experience played a significant role in its success.

Today, THG has grown into a global e-commerce conglomerate, operating multiple brands and divisions in various sectors such as health, beauty, nutrition, and luxury goods. The company has a significant presence in the Manchester area, with its headquarters based in the city.

THG's success has not only resulted in substantial revenue growth but has also led to job creation and investment in the region. The company's expansion and achievements have contributed to Manchester's reputation as a hub for technology-driven businesses.

FSB Manchester & North Cheshire
FSB Manchester & North Cheshire is the local branch of the Federation of Small Businesses (FSB). It was formed in 1974 as the National Federation of Self Employed and represents the interests of small and medium-sized businesses locally and nationally. North West Cyber Resilience Centre
The North West Cyber Resilience Centre is a not for profit, police led partnership approach to protect small businesses from online crime. As a not-for-profit initiative, we provide a targeted programme of crime prevention activities to increase the take-up of effective cybersecurity measures to safeguard the North West business community. Our skilled team of Ethical Hackers are trained in the latest trends used by cybercriminals, so they can help protect your business. Awareness Training; We can train your staff to be your strongest defence against phishing attacks by equipping them with the information they need to identify, report and stop any attempts before any damage can be done. Internet Investigations; We can search the web for any freely available information out there about you or your business that could be gathered by criminals in an impersonation attempt against your customers. Vulnerability Assessments; We can assess your network by scanning for known vulnerabilities that may give access to attackers and provide you with recommendations on how to mitigate the risk of an attack.

Pre-start and start-up business support
This service is provided on behalf of Manchester City Council by Blue Orchid and is delivered in community centres, libraries and other local venues across North and South Manchester and Wythenshawe. It offers: Information about running your own business and the support that is available; Advice and guidance to prepare you for setting up your own business, on issues such as finance, marketing, health and safety, etc.; Support in the development of a business plan; Help during your first 12 months of trading.

Invest in Manchester
MIDAS is the inward investment promotion agency for Manchester, with a strategic aim to secure significant levels of new investment for the city region to create and safeguard jobs. This is achieved through the global business marketing of Manchester key sectors and the provision of an extensive package of free advice and assistance for potential investors and location consultants. MIDAS has helped hundreds of businesses successfully relocate to or expand in Greater Manchester.
